Syllabus

Course Objectives

The course aims to provide knowledge of private international law, with reference to jurisdiction, applicable law and the recognition and enforcement of decisions within the various international, European Union and national legislative sources. At the end of the course, students will be able to understand the coordination between the legal rules in order to deal with situations with transnational elements.


Course Prerequisites

Students are invited to verify the information related to their studies programme.


Teaching Methods

Teaching will take place through lectures dedicated to learning the concepts and regulatory instruments that characterise private and procedural international law, with the active participation of students. During the course, materials provided by the lecturer will be used to supplement the reference text.


Assessment Methods

The final exam will be oral and will be held with a view to ascertaining, besides the knowledge of the topics of the course, that the student has developed sufficient analytical abilities. In particular, the oral examination is aimed at assessing the level of the preparation and the analytical and argumentative skills of the student.


Contents

The course focuses on the analysis of legislative framework on conflicts of law, conflicts of jurisdiction and the circulation (recognition and enforcement) of decisions contained in the private international law acts of the European Union, international conventions and, finally, on a residual basis, in domestic legislation, in the field of company law and family law in situations characterised by transnational elements.
